The Future of Renewable Energy Tariffs: A Complex Web
The Central Electricity Regulatory Commission (CERC) has thrown its hat into the ring with a draft proposal for renewable energy tariffs, sparking a lively discussion among industry players. This move sets the stage for a critical period in the evolution of India's energy landscape.
Unraveling the Draft Proposal
The proposal aims to establish a levellised generic tariff for renewable energy projects, a mouthful that essentially means setting a standardized price for green energy. What's intriguing is the specific timeframe: projects commissioned between August 2026 and March 2027. This narrow window is a strategic move, allowing CERC to adapt to market dynamics without committing to long-term rates.
The eligible technologies for this generic tariff are a mixed bag, including small hydro, biomass, and municipal solid waste projects. Notably, solar and wind projects are excluded, continuing to operate under project-specific tariffs. This distinction is crucial, as it reflects the evolving nature of the renewable energy sector, where some technologies are more mature and market-driven than others.
Capital Costs and Financial Considerations
CERC's decision to maintain existing capital cost norms is a pragmatic one. By keeping these costs unchanged, they signal stability in a market that's often volatile. This move also ensures that developers can plan their projects with a degree of certainty, which is essential for attracting investment.
The financial aspects of the proposal are equally fascinating. The debt-equity ratio remains at 70:30, a standard that has become a sort of industry norm. The proposed loan interest rate, however, is where things get interesting. At 10.71%, it's a reflection of the current lending environment, but it also leaves room for negotiation and adjustment, which is crucial in a dynamic market.
Tariff Variations and Regional Differences
The proposed tariffs reveal a nuanced understanding of the renewable energy landscape. Small hydro projects, for instance, have varying tariffs based on location, with northern and northeastern states benefiting from lower rates. This regional differentiation is a nod to the unique challenges and opportunities of different areas, and it's a welcome approach that recognizes the diversity of India's energy needs.
Biomass and municipal solid waste projects also have their own tariff structures, reflecting the technological and operational differences between these renewable sources. These variations are essential in ensuring that each technology is priced appropriately, encouraging investment in the most efficient and sustainable solutions.
Incentives and Adjustments
CERC's proposal also addresses the role of government incentives and subsidies. By stating that any unaccounted subsidies will be adjusted in future tariff payments, they ensure a level playing field for all developers. This transparency is crucial for maintaining investor confidence and preventing market distortions.
